Output c693b59d72dd15ce51eaa610b2af783963b15778b3716264e87cc2f1ae30ab2e:0

value
3987562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09bc600687973992300717f75cb3619eaf431d28 OP_EQUAL
address
32aVfoSrutoGDzNodRkyK36qxr74guHayc
transaction
c693b59d72dd15ce51eaa610b2af783963b15778b3716264e87cc2f1ae30ab2e
spent
true